I have been sharing my passion for willow & knowledge of basketry for over 15 years & welcome students of all levels to my inspiritional,
well equipped workshop a Homefield some 3 miles from Chagford in the Dartmoor National Park.

Small numbers of students per course ensures individual attention & allows time to cover particular techniques & discuss such matters
as willow growing, rush harvesting, suppliers of materials, charging out of work etc., as well as inspecting my willow bed with it’s many
varieties of basketry willow.
